I got a story via google.com/newsalerts @ Trekweb a Washington Post story about Ronald D. Moore's BG mini & his IGN bash of Berman and/or Braga's folly Re: ST Enterprise, she did a Google of Battlestar Galacticia & got about 240,000 hits, then she Googled ST: Enterprise & got 4,500,000 hits. The story remarked about online polls, Michael's 17,000 Pro-continuation petition, then an anti-lyrics 100,000 in one month petition, HELLO PEOPLE that song is still on Enerprise.

Online Petition's do not work! I'll sign em cause I like the person, but I know it is a waste of time.

One hand written letter (not a form letter) goes much better @ Paramount, Universal, NBC & Glen A. Larson's new home for a Battlestar alas not Galactica movie @ MGM?
